Alice

On the morning of the 30th September, information by telephone was received stating that the services of the Life-boat were needed by a boat in danger at Winterton Ness. A strong gale was then blowing from S.S.E., accompanied by a very heavy sea. At 9.30 the Life-boat BeaucJiamp was launched and found the boat Alice, of Great Yarmouth, returning home from fishing, riding at anchor in the broken water. The Life-boat anchored to windward, veered down to her and rescued her crew of three men who were in an exhausted condition and BO white from the salt water which had drenched them as tobe unrecognizable. The Life-boat then &ot her anchor up, sailed eastward, and again anchored to await the turn of the tide, when she was able to pick up the fishingboat and tow her (o her port..
